Table A.1

Characteristics of the different atomic optical transitions for carbon at λ = 588, 766, 769 ± 1 nm. The mention I refers to the atom and II/III correspond respectively to the element double/triple ionised.

Element λ [nm] Initial conf. 2s+1LJ Final conf. 2S+1LJ
C I 587.0655 2s22p3p 3S1 2s22p6d 3D20
C III 587.168 1s22p(2Po)3p 3D2 1s22p(2Po)3d 3P10
C III 587.210 1s22p(2Po)3p 3D1 1s22p(2Po)3d 3P20
C I 587.731 2s22p3p 3S1 2s22p7s 3P20
C II 587.954 2p3 2P1/2o 2s27s 2S1/2
C III 588.056 1s22p(2Po)3p 3D2 1s22p(2Po)3d 3P20
C II 588.603 2p3 2P3/2o 2s27s 2S1/2
C II 588.9270 2s23d 2D3/2 2s24p 2P3/2o
C I 588.9515 2s22p3p 3S1 2s22p7s 3P10
C II 588.9770 2s23d 2D5/2 2s24p 2P3/2o
C I 766.244 2s22p3p 3S1 2s22p5s 3P2o
C I 768.517 2s22p3p 3S1 2s22p5s 3P1o
C I 769.2495 2s22p3p 3S1 2s22p5s 3P0o
